Understanding Korea Talk: An Overview
Korea talk refers to the conversational use of the Korean language in everyday contexts, encompassing casual speech, formal expressions, slang, and idiomatic phrases. Unlike textbook Korean, Korea talk focuses on real-life communication skills essential for socializing, working, and traveling in Korea.
Why Learning Korea Talk is Important
- Practical Communication: Mastering Korea talk enables learners to communicate effectively with native speakers in various social settings.
- Cultural Connection: Understanding colloquial expressions and cultural nuances helps learners appreciate Korean traditions, humor, and social etiquette.
- Career Opportunities: Proficiency in Korea talk can open doors to job prospects in Korea-related industries, including business, entertainment, and technology.

Tips for Enhancing Your Korea Talk Skills Outside Talkpal
While Talkpal is a powerful platform, supplementing your learning with additional activities can accelerate progress:
Watch Korean Dramas and Variety Shows
Exposure to authentic Korea talk in media helps develop listening skills and cultural understanding.
Join Korean Language Exchange Communities
Participating in online forums and local meetups allows practice in informal settings.
Read Korean Blogs and Social Media
Engaging with written content exposes you to slang, trending expressions, and everyday vocabulary.
Keep a Language Journal
Writing daily entries using newly learned Korea talk phrases consolidates knowledge and tracks progress.
